OUR MISSION
Loma Linda University,
A Seventh-day Adventist Christian health sciences institution, seeks to
further the healing and teaching ministry of Jesus Christ "to make man whole"
by:
Educating ethical and proficient Christian health
professionals and scholars through instruction, example, and the pursuit of
truth;
Expanding knowledge through research in the
biological, behavioral, physical, and environmental sciences and applying this
knowledge to health and disease;
Providing
comprehensive, competent, and compassionate health care for the whole
person through faculty, students, and alumni.
In harmony with our heritage and global mission:
We encourage personal and professional growth through integrated development
of the intellectual, physical, social, and spiritual dimensions of each member
of the university community and those we serve.
We promote an environment
that reflects and builds respect for the diversity of humanity as ordained by
God.
We seek to serve a worldwide community by promoting healthful
living, caring for the sick, and sharing the good news of a loving God.
To achieve our mission we are committed to:
Our StudentsOur primary responsibility is the education of students, who come from diverse ethnic and cultural backgrounds, enabling them to acquire the foundation of knowledge, skills, values, attitudes, and behaviors appropriate for their chosen academic or health-care ministry. We nurture their intellectual curiosity. We facilitate their development into active, independent learners. We provide continuing educational opportunities for our alumni and professional peers. We encourage a personal Christian faith that permeates the lives of those we educate.
Our Faculty, Staff, and AdministrationWe respect our faculty, staff, and administration who through education, research, and service create a stimulating learning environment for our students. They contribute to the development of new understandings in their chosen fields. They demonstrate both Christian values and competence in their scholarship and professions.
Our Patients and Others We ServeWe provide humanitarian service through people, programs, and facilities. We promote healthful living and respond to the therapeutic and rehabilitative needs of people. We seek to enhance the quality of life for individuals in local, regional, national, and world communities.
Our God and Our
Church
We believe all persons are called to friendship with a loving God both now and throughout eternity. We support the global mission of the Seventh-day Adventist Church by responding to the need for skilled Christian health professionals and scholars. We seek to honor God and to uphold the values of the Seventh-day Adventist Church and its commitment to awakening inquiry. We are drawn by love to share the good news of God expressed through the life and gospel of Jesus Christ and to hasten His return.
